Financial statements of UNEC positive in Ernst & Young audit
Baku, October 13, AZERTAC
Azerbaijan State University of Economics (UNEC) was given a positive opinion on its financial statements for 2014 in accordance with the results of the audit by Ernst & Young.
According to Ernst & Young's final opinion, UNEC 's financial statements are in full compliance with "The National Accounting Standards" in all material respects.
The basis of the changes implemented at Azerbaijan State University of Economics is to ensure objectivity and transparency.
Ernst & Young conducted the audit of financial statements for 2014 and the audit of the report on the financial results for the year ended on that date, the audit of the statement of changes in net assets and cash flow statement, as well as a summary of significant accounting principles and other explanatory notes and initial financial statements.
